About Bitcoin (BTC)
Alright, let's dive into the powerhouse that is Bitcoin (BTC)!
Bitcoin stands as the original and dominant cryptocurrency, a revolutionary digital asset that has reshaped the landscape of finance. Born from the brilliant, albeit anonymous, mind of Satoshi Nakamoto in 2009, Bitcoin operates on a decentralized blockchain, a transparent and immutable ledger that records every transaction.
Here's what sets Bitcoin apart:
- Decentralization:
- Unlike traditional currencies controlled by central banks, Bitcoin operates without any single point of control. This decentralization provides users with unprecedented financial autonomy.
- Scarcity:
- Bitcoin's supply is capped at 21 million coins, creating inherent scarcity. This limited supply positions Bitcoin as a digital store of value, often compared to gold, and a hedge against inflation.
- Security:
- The Bitcoin blockchain is secured by robust cryptographic algorithms, making it extremely resistant to fraud and manipulation. This security ensures the integrity of transactions and the ownership of Bitcoin.
- Peer-to-Peer Transactions:
- Bitcoin enables direct, peer-to-peer transactions, eliminating the need for intermediaries like banks. This facilitates faster and potentially cheaper global transfers.
- First Mover Advantage:
- Bitcoin is the first and most widely adopted crypto currency. Because of this, it has the largest network effect, and the greatest security through its very distributed network of miners.
